Echinococcus granulosus is a parasite which infects humans and animals and causes the disease Cystic echinococcosis. It causes the formation of ˜cysts™ in humans (mainly in liver and lungs), which has serious physiological repercussions and if left untreated, can be fatal. The disease is difficult to diagnose as crude extract (cystic fluid) used for diagnosis often shows cross reactivity with several other helminthic diseases. The present invention discloses novel peptide sequences of just 8-19 amino acids each, which are highly specific for the parasite causing the disease and can be used for the preparation of specific antibodies. These can be used as diagnostic agents for the development of diagnostic kits for the specific diagnosis of the disease. The novelty of the peptides obtained was confirmed by various in-silico tools such as BLAST, PDB database, Modeller program, Autodock program, Swiss Model etc.
